Carlos Sainz claimed pole position in a dramatic Singapore GP Qualifying that saw both Max Verstappen and Sergio Perez exit in Q2 on a horrible night for Red Bull.
Sainz's 1:30.904 was enough to give him back-to-back pole positions by just 0.072s ahead of George Russell in the Mercedes.Charles Leclerc had to settle for third in the second Ferrari as less than a tenth of a second covered the top three cars.But Red Bull suffered a horror show on Saturday night as Verstappen and Perez made early exits in Q2 and leave their hopes of extending an unprecedented 15-race winning run appearing all but over.
Lando Norris will start fourth in the upgraded McLaren having been a quarter of a second off Sainz's pole time, with Lewis Hamilton lining up alongside his compatriot in fifth.Kevin Magnussen produced a very strong performance to claim sixth place for Haas ahead of Fernando Alonso's Aston Martin and Esteban Ocon's Alpine, with Nico Hulkenberg ninth in the second Haas.
